你查询的IP:[59.172.159.204]  地理位置:中国–湖北–武汉电信

最新查询117.8.69.28 59.107.187.159 116.199.73.187 122.204.59.152 119.112.48.165 203.89.196.246 116.199.230.107 60.208.250.223 202.181.110.58 59.172.159.204 124.108.40.65 121.48.254.12 203.83.56.153 202.152.176.231 202.127.192.66 203.135.160.117 119.164.253.120 61.240.182.69 220.242.56.237 203.119.32.175 117.103.16.129 221.14.107.163 122.155.128.247 203.110.160.237 125.98.106.143 121.52.224.200 220.231.128.122 210.72.253.141 117.40.234.72 119.18.192.88 125.64.246.176